Create balance. Embrace your best self.
Kamie Slegers is an Ayurvedic practitioner, yoga teacher, bodyworker, and herbalist with nearly three decades of experience in holistic health and movement. Her journey began with yoga in 1996 and has grown to include Ayurveda, herbal medicine, therapeutic yoga, Marma therapy, craniosacral work, cupping, massage, and lymphatic support. Kamie takes a whole-person approach, looking beyond individual symptoms to explore digestion, sleep, stress, movement, nourishment, daily rhythms, and life stages. She has a particular passion for women’s health, healthy aging, digestion, and nervous system wellness. Through When Shift Happens, Kamie blends ancient wisdom with practical, individualized care to help people reconnect with their bodies and create sustainable changes that support greater balance, vitality, and well-being.

About Kamie

Kamie Slegers is an Ayurvedic practitioner, yoga teacher, herbalist, and bodyworker with nearly three decades of experience in yoga, movement, and holistic wellness. Her approach brings together the wisdom of Ayurveda, herbal medicine, yoga, and therapeutic bodywork to support the whole person—body, mind, and spirit.

Kamie has a special interest in women’s health, digestion, healthy aging, nervous system wellness, stress, sleep, and helping people feel more connected to their bodies. Her bodywork incorporates Marma therapy, craniosacral work, cupping, massage, lymphatic support, and therapeutic movement.

Kamie believes wellness doesn’t have to come from making overwhelming changes. Instead, she helps people better understand their bodies and create realistic practices that fit their individual needs and everyday lives.
